ZURICH (Reuters) - BBC has abandoned plans to stage a televised debate with the five candidates vyving for the presidency of football's scandal-plagued governing body FIFA after one declined to take part and others imposed conditions.
The broadcaster had hoped to stage the debate in London in mid-February, two weeks before election in Zurich on Feb. 26, but confirmed in a statement to Reuters that it would no longer go ahead.
